newbenz2
05-02-2007, 09:22 PM
Well for the rear end I talked with "the drive shaft shop" and I'm going to use a supra rear end. The company claims they can make axles that will bolt up to the rear end and the other side of the cv's will go right in the hubs.. So that is my plan for that.. I'm going to have my crank cryofused and have the the weights knifed. As for the rods and pistons plans are to have crower or oliver make me rods and also have j/e make me pistons. I'm unsure at this time If I can get the block o-ringed because the colling jackets are so near the cylinder walls. This is going to be made for a fun track/street car.... It will be good on the street cause I will probably wont boost to much.. I just want a really fun car to drive.... Right now in my 86 16v I installed cams and soon it will get itb's and the spectre ems pro... also I'm going to see about making a crank scraper/ stud gurdle for the lower end in hopes to keep it togeather... I'm a tig welder/cnc operator by trade... so most of the fab will not be to bad... But for some of the bigger hings i will source out. For my stainless header I'm going to use 321 stainless. I'm going to a company called "Burns stainless" for the turbo collector (6 to 1) I also have a pretty neat throttle body design that I want to make and use on the car... I'm not going to use a front mount intercooler either... I purchased "Laminova" intercoolers. They are a water to air style that uses a separate cooling system. The intercoolers are mounted inside your intake manifold... So it will be a sleeper if you might say.....

Oh forgot... as for the valvetrain.... They are going to make new valves out of super alloy (Same as a top fuel dragster) and make them lighter and stonger.... Also they will be making me customs springs and retainers when I figure out what lift and duration I'm gonna use for the cams... If the m104 is similar to the 16v the valves start to "float" the last 1000 rpm and I really don't want that.... As for port and polishing... that will be done on a bench tester by DMPE.
